Bob's Gift Shop sold 600 cards for Mother's Day. One salesman, Tariq, sold 2% of the cards sold for Mother's Day. How many cards did Tariq sell?

Answers

Answer: Tariq sold 12 cards.

Step-by-step explanation:

    First, a percent divided by 100 becomes a decimal.

2% / 100 = 0.02

    Next, we need to find 2% of 600 cards. In mathematics, "of" means multiplication. We will multiply.

0.02 * 600 cards = 12 cards

         Tariq sold 12 cards.

sara takes wedding pictures. for each picture, she has 1/4 chance that everyone looks at the camera. how many pictures must she take to have at least a 4/5 chance of having a picture in which everyone is looking at the camera?

Answers

For at least 6 pictures she must take to have at least a 4/5 chance of having a picture in which everyone is looking at the camera.

Let p define the probability of success in a Bernoulli trial, and P define the probability Sara wants to reach "at least" and n be defined as the number of trials. Then,

= 1 - (1 - p)ⁿ ≥ P

= (1 - p)ⁿ ≤ 1 - P

= n ≥ ln(1-P)/ln(1-p)

= n ≥ ln (0.2) / ln (0.75)

=5.6

Hence for at least n=6 photos, there is at least a chance of 4/5 that everyone is looking at the camera.

The three major categories of determinants that influence building energy use are:

1. Building design and construction: The design and construction of a building have a significant impact on its energy consumption. Factors such as building orientation, insulation, glazing, and ventilation systems can affect the amount of energy required for heating, cooling, and lighting. For example, a well-insulated building with energy-efficient windows and airtight construction will require less energy for heating and cooling compared to a poorly insulated building with drafty windows.

2. Occupant behavior: How occupants use and interact with the building can greatly influence energy consumption. Actions such as adjusting the thermostat, using natural daylight instead of artificial lighting, and turning off lights and appliances when not in use can help reduce energy usage. For instance, setting the thermostat to a moderate temperature and utilizing natural ventilation during favorable weather conditions can significantly decrease energy demand.

3. Building systems and equipment: The efficiency of the building's systems and equipment also plays a crucial role in energy consumption. This includes he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ems, lighting fixtures, and appliances. Energy-efficient technologies like programmable thermostats, LED lighting, and energy-star-rated appliances can minimize energy consumption. Upgrading older equipment to more efficient models can result in substantial energy savings.
